The right-wing populist party Alternative for Germany (AfD) has become a major force in German politics — especially in the East. Dorothee Wierling looks beyond the present moment to uncover the deeper historical roots of its appeal. She traces today’s discontent to long-standing experiences of defeat, division, and perceived marginalization that have shaped East German political culture since 1945.
